Multi perspective validation.

Hackers can compromise python.org and sign stuff with a key advertised there. But the site is just one point. It's much harder to hack python.org and also their GitHub and Twitter account (and DNS and dozens of other supported services).

Keyoxide makes the signing key links on multiple sites thus raising a bar for accepting fake key. It's not a silver bullet obviously. Just makes the attack harder to pull and is machine readable (instead of making humans check the keys).
